Meaning and Origin

Letta originates from the Latin word "laetitus," meaning "joy" or "gladness." This vibrant meaning perfectly captures the radiant spirit of a newborn. The name has historical ties to Leticia, a classic Latin name that was popular in medieval England, where it evolved into the form Lettice. Further, the name's connection to Saint Leticia adds a touch of grace and virtue to its already vibrant meaning.

Pronunciation and Spelling

Letta is pronounced "LEH-tuh," with the emphasis on the first syllable. Its spelling is straightforward, ensuring minimal confusion. The name's simplicity makes it easy to pronounce, even for those unfamiliar with its origins. However, one potential issue lies in the possibility of mispronunciation as "LET-ta." Nickname Choices

Letta's most common nickname is "Letty," a charming and familiar diminutive that captures the name's essence. Other potential nicknames include "Let," a short and snappy alternative, or "Lennie," a slightly more playful option.

Variation and Similar Names

Letta's variations are minimal. The most common is "Lettice," a more traditional spelling, while "Letty" is a popular diminutive. Similar-sounding names include Lietta, Luetta, Detta, and Leta.
